BuzzFeed Is Acquiring HuffPost in a Broader Partnership Deal With Verizon Media

Jonah Peretti will lead the combined company

Introducing the Adweek Podcast Network. Access infinite inspiration in your pocket on everything from career advice and creativity to metaverse marketing and more. Browse all podcasts.

BuzzFeed will acquire HuffPost from Verizon Media, the two companies said today in a joint statement. BuzzFeed CEO and founder Jonah Peretti, who also co-founded HuffPost—then known as Huffington Post—in 2005, will lead the venture.

The acquisition is part of a broader agreement between the two companies that includes technology sharing, cross-platform content promotion and a cash investment from Verizon Media into BuzzFeed, according to The Wall Street Journal. Verizon Media will continue to manage ad sales for HuffPost, and the companies plan to jointly pursue advertising opportunities.
